Japan Mining Safety Protection Equipment Market By Type Segment Analysis

The Japan mining safety protection equipment market is segmented primarily based on the type of equipment designed to safeguard miners from occupational hazards. Key categories include respiratory protection devices, head and face protection, body protection, eye and hearing protection, and fall arrest systems. Among these, respiratory protection equipment, such as masks and respirators, accounts for the largest market share owing to stringent health regulations and the increasing awareness of airborne particulate hazards in underground and open-pit mining operations. Head and face protection gear, including helmets and visors, constitute a significant segment driven by safety standards mandated by regulatory authorities. Body protection, encompassing protective clothing and suits, is gaining traction due to rising safety standards and the adoption of advanced materials that enhance durability and comfort. Eye and hearing protection devices are also witnessing steady growth, driven by technological advancements that improve usability and safety compliance. Fall arrest systems, such as harnesses and lanyards, are emerging as critical components in high-risk mining environments, especially in deep underground operations.

The overall market size for mining safety protection equipment in Japan is estimated at approximately USD 300 million in 2023, with respiratory protection leading the segment at around 35% market share. The market is projected to grow at a CAGR of approximately 4.5% over the next five years, reaching an estimated USD 370 million by 2028. The respiratory protection segment is expected to maintain its dominance, driven by ongoing regulatory reforms and technological innovations such as powered air-purifying respirators (PAPRs). The fall arrest segment is also poised for rapid growth, reflecting increased safety investments in deep mining projects. Currently, the market is in a growth stage, characterized by rising safety awareness, technological advancements, and regulatory enforcement. Key growth accelerators include stricter safety standards, technological innovations in lightweight and comfortable protective gear, and a rising focus on worker health and safety in response to mining accidents and safety audits.

Japan Mining Safety Protection Equipment Market By Application Segment Analysis

The application segmentation of the Japan mining safety protection equipment market primarily includes underground mining, open-pit mining, and processing plant safety. Underground mining remains the largest application segment, accounting for over 60% of the total market share, owing to the higher safety risks associated with confined spaces, poor ventilation, and increased likelihood of accidents. This segment demands specialized equipment such as respiratory protection, fall arrest systems, and head protection to mitigate hazards. Open-pit mining, while comparatively safer, is witnessing increased safety investments driven by regulatory compliance and technological advancements, including remote monitoring and automation that enhance safety protocols. Processing plant safety, though smaller in scale, is gaining importance due to the need for worker protection from chemical exposure, machinery hazards, and dust generation. This segment is increasingly adopting advanced personal protective equipment (PPE) integrated with sensor technology for real-time hazard detection.

The market size for underground mining safety equipment is estimated at USD 180 million in 2023, reflecting its dominant position, with a projected CAGR of approximately 4.8% over the next five years. Open-pit mining safety equipment accounts for roughly 25% of the market, with steady growth driven by modernization efforts. The processing plant safety segment is relatively smaller but growing at a faster rate of around 5.5%, fueled by technological innovations and stricter safety regulations. The market is in a growing stage, with increasing safety investments driven by government mandates, technological innovation, and rising safety awareness among mining companies. Key growth accelerators include the adoption of automation and sensor-based safety systems, increasing safety regulations, and the rising cost of accidents prompting proactive safety measures.
